Section A: Different Cultures and Traditions
1a) linguistic, grammatical, structural and presentational features of language; perceptive grasp of writer's ideas and the main themes; relevant connection between theme and technique; discriminative textual reference. (16 marks)
1b) developed and sustained understanding of themes and ideas; linguistic, grammatical, structural and presentational features of language; connect to writers ideas and perspectives; relevant connection between techniques and themes; discriminative textual references. (24 marks)
